UNEB TO START MARKING OF PLE EXAMS
The Uganda National Examinations Board (UNEB) has contracted examiners to commence the marking of the just concluded Primary Leaving Examinations. The board spokesperson Jennifer Kalule indicated that the marking centres have been scaled down from the usual 20 to 13.
